Obesity: A Disease With Deadly Complication

Despite a better perception regarding causes of obesity, the number of obese and overweight people is rising at an alarming rate. According to statistics presented at the 14th European Congress on Obesity, more than 300 million people worldwide are affected by obesity. Studies evaluate that obesity rates in Europe have risen 15 percent in the past ten years, while in Japan it has doubled since 1982.

The big concern among specialists is the astounding number of obese and overweight children. In the US for instance, the percentage of obese young population has tripled in the past 25 years.

Obesity is no more an aestetic problem. In some West Europe countries, up to 8 percent of total healthcare budget is related to obesity and its complications. In our days, the obese condition is tightly connected to a number of severe diseases such as diabetes, atherosclerosis and other significant health problems that are considerate causes of death.

The actual finding that excess weight is going epidemic leads to the conclusion that obesity must be recognized and treated as a disease with fatal complications. Most of the prevention efforts must target the young population because obese condition in children is close associated to certain high risks of developing heart disease, stroke and diabetes in later life.
